Definition electrooculography eog is a technique for measuring the corneoretinal standing potential that exists between the front and the back of the human eye. Electrooculogram definition is a record of the difference in electrical charge between the front and back of the eye that is correlated with eyeball movement as in rem sleep and obtained by electrodes placed on the skin near the eye. A three sensor electrooculography eog system based on the electric potential sensor eps is presented, covering the advantages it offers in eye tracking over conventional biopotential electrode systems which typically employ five electrodes for this type of full eye tracking.
